What to do with photovoltaic panels after 25 years
After 25 years, repairing or replacing panels depends on cost-effectiveness, as newer panels offer better efficiency. Solar panel recycling and repurposing provide options for environmentally responsible disposal or second-use markets. Inverters, which have shorter lifespans than panels, will likely need to be replaced during the system's life. Regular maintenance and monitoring can extend the life. . When solar panels, which typically have a lifespan of more than 25 years, reach the end of their lives and become a waste stream, they must be managed safely.
